ˌsɜː.kəmˈskɹɪp.ʃənDefinitions
-
The act of circumscribing or the quality of being circumscribed. countable, uncountable
-
Anything that circumscribes or a circumscribed area. countable, uncountable
-
The definition of what does and does not belong to a given taxon, from a particular taxonomic viewpoint or taxonomic system. countable, uncountable
-
An electoral district; used often in texts treating electoral systems in Romance countries. countable, uncountable
